Heads up: if the Lintrock baseline file in the Quarrow repo drifts from main, CI fails with a "stale baseline" error even when the code is fine. Quick fix is to regenerate the baseline on a clean checkout and re-push. If a customer build is blocked, confirm the failing run matches the token below before escalating.

build token for yadug-yagag: htk21_c863c33eb8b82c0c9c152

## Static-Analysis Baseline (Thornbeam CI)

Hey, welcome aboard! Quick note on the linter baseline: `baseline.sarif` at the repo root is a snapshot of pre-existing findings in Thornbeam, so CI only fails on *new* issues. Don't hand-edit it — regenerate with `make rebaseline` and get a sign-off from the platform lead. If the rebaseline job complains about stale suppression records, it usually means the findings table drifted. You can inspect that table directly by connecting with the string below.

replica DSN, bagaf-bagep: mssql://praion_svc:7RJjXrE@db-3c46.halixcorp.internal:5432/zorix

**Ticket: CSV import wizard failing — expired credential**

The Marrowgate CSV import wizard started rejecting uploads on Friday; the validation step calls the Spindlewick schema service with a credential that expired last week. Note for future maintainers: this credential rotates annually and is not covered by auto-rotation yet. A fresh credential has been provisioned; update the wizard config with the key below.

API key for bageg-kajef: vxb2-ss